Transaction 435816dacf81d1504d128ecec07a7b43cfdba73202c99997d798a62cd9a3d666

1 Input
2 Outputs
  • 435816dacf81d1504d128ecec07a7b43cfdba73202c99997d798a62cd9a3d666:0
  • value  280000
    address  1368W5jN8nb8uDG8b1Ji4j7GVTPLDcugrp
  • 435816dacf81d1504d128ecec07a7b43cfdba73202c99997d798a62cd9a3d666:1
  • value  19349222
    address  1BitmixerEiyyp3eTLaCpgBbhYERs48qza